Hi Dave, l’ve just found and joined this site as l was looking for info on an old circular saw/ surface planer made by a German company in 1985 Schwaben Gerate GmbH WERKMEISTER and up popped your post. I work three days a week at a Scottish Men’s Shed in a village called Findochty, l resurrect old donated tools and equipment and this old saw table with a surface planer attachment turned up and as l was busy the woodworking shed thought they would plug three extension cables together and fire up this old thing you can imagine the result. When they called me to reset all the trips and told me their story l found this lovely old saw table with smoke poring out of it and a tell tale stink and two guilty looking chippy’s. The start/run capacitor had gone into meltdown and l have searched high and low for a replacement but (now we come to it) could you or perhaps ‘Onoff’ might be able to help find an equivalent replacement capacitor?
